On Friday, March 28, former Great Oak High School standout Wyatt Toth’s current college team, the Minot State Beavers, lost 17-8 in their NCAA Division II baseball game against the Southwest Minnesota State Mustangs.

The game took place at Corbett Field. This was their fifth matchup against the Mustangs this season.

The Beavers’ next game is scheduled for Wednesday, April 2 at 2 p.m. at Bismarck Municipal Ballpark against UMary Marauders.
